Asher Levine’s New World Order

I loved how Asher Levine transported us into his world for his Fall/Winter 2012 presentation.   He wanted to “create an alternative world inspired by the process of creation” and that indeed he did with cool yet mysterious models,  inspring video installation and a Makerbot’s 3D Printer, The Replicator, which live-printed sunglasses the models were wearing…visionary!

In some ways the collection reminded me of  Captain Jack Harkness’s style from the British Sci-Fi TV show Torchwood – military meets the third dimension!  Sort of cool time traveller who discover new worlds and creatures…”Primal Utilitarian.”   I loved the mix of contemporary styling and retro silhouettes all made me want to see more… I cant wait to be transported  to Asher Levine’s world this Fall.
